PBS Space Time - Season 2020 Episode 29 The Truth About Beauty in Physics

Trailer
The great physicist Hermann Weyl once said: "My work always tried to unite the true with the beautiful, but when I had to choose one or the other, I usually chose the beautiful." But is this actually good advice for doing physics?
